Winning money in Celadon CityEnter Celadon City and get the coin case from the man in the back of the diner. Go to the slots and ask for some free coins. You will use these to play the slots and win Pokemon prizes. Here is how to find the slot machine that pays out the most. When you walk in, there are rows of slots. Find the man to the far left that says 'wins come and go'. Below him is a machine that is out of order. Play the machine directly beneath it. Do not get frustrated if you do not win constantly. If it stops paying out a lot, leave, go train your Pokemon, and come back later. Also try walking around Celadon's Game Corner and repeatedly press A to find coins that people have dropped. Note: This trick works more often in the 'Blue' version of the game.
TeleportAn Abra is hard to catch, but it is worth it. When your Pokemon are weak and you need to get to a Pokecenter quickly, press Start and choose Pokemon. A list of your Pokemon will appear. If you have Abra with you, choose him and select teleport. Note: You have to be outside first; use an escape rope if needed. It will take you directly to the last Pokemon Center visited.
Clone PokemonNote: This trick requires another Game Boy and Pokemon game. Trade the Pokemon to be cloned, and have the other player get a Pokemon that he or she does not care about. Trade them, and make sure the player receiving the bad Pokemon can see the other player's screen. When the Game Boy that receives the good Pokemon's displays 'Waiting', get ready to shut the other Game Boy off. When the 'Waiting' message disappears, turn off the Game Boy that is receiving the bad Pokemon. When the 'Trade completed' message appears, turn off the remaining Game Boy. Both games will have the same good Pokemon when they are turned back on. Note: Do not attempt this trick with any saved games you wish to keep, as it can corrupt those files if done incorrectly.

Fish foreverIn the Safari Zone, the 500 units that are allocated when entering are based on number of steps, not time spent. You can fish forever in the park if you go to water and not move the entire time that you are fishing.
Fishing for good PokemonThis trick requires the Blue version of the game, a super rod, and five badges. Go fishing in the Pokemon HQ building. To reach the building, use the path west of Viridian City (route 22). Once inside, some annoying gaurds will ask if you have certain badges. You will eventually reach an indoor pool/lake that must be crossed on a Pokemon that knows Surf. Go fishing here to eventually catch Slowbro, Psyduck, Kingler, Seadra, and Seaking. Additionally, a Ditto may be caught in the grass across from the lake.

Walkthrough by MaGtRo February, 2003
Gameplay: This is a point and click, fast paced, beautifully drawn, great storyline and ingenious puzzle game. Out of Order (OOO) is an 8.79 MB freeware game that is downloaded from http://outoforder.adventuredevelopers.com/page_main.html. The main menu is accessed using the ESC key. The right mouse button cycles through the actions: walk, look, use, pick up and talk to. Right clicking also skip the through the text on gameplay. The left mouse button performs the action selected by the right mouse button. The space bar brings up the inventory and clicking the left mouse or hitting the spacebar will hide the inventory. Pressing the 'S' key will do a quicksave. The + or - keys will speed up or slow down the text on screen.
